48-1-5.   Partnership property.
     All property originally brought into the partnership stock, or subsequently acquired by purchase or otherwise on account of the partnership, is partnership property.
     Unless the contrary intention appears, property acquired with partnership funds is partnership property.
     Any estate in real property may be acquired in the partnership name. Title so acquired can be conveyed only in the partnership name.
     A conveyance to a partnership in the partnership name, though without words of inheritance, passes the entire estate of the grantor, unless a contrary intent appears.
